I purchased same TV and it was buzzing loud enough to hear from 10' away. Only buzzed when power off. Buzzed pretty consistently. Tapping the back cover where power cord plugged in changed buzz frequency. Called Samsung and they placed service order. Repair folks came out and swapped the power board (big board with lots of components) in 10 minutes. No more loud buzz, but if you are a couple of inches from back of TV there is a very slight buzz which repair folks say is not unusual. Repair folks said they've seen a few of these with bad power board. They couldn't say if the original power board had a potential failure / shorter life if it hadn't of been swapped. Love the OLED. Sorry, there was a problem. Please try again later.Hi Pauly - The S95B TV utilizes high-speed switching circuits and high levels of electrical current. Depending on the brightness level, the TV may seem slightly noisier than usual. Please know the TV has undergone performance and reliability procedures and requirements, and some noise coming from the TV is normal and does not indicate a defect. ~ Samsung Specialist
